Hi, Im just wondering if the ribosomal blood test is a determining factor for Lupus? If so how high is considered a positive? Example, mine was a 5. This low, is this considered a positive reading?

With all tests it depends on whether they are out of range or within normal range, and it should state that on the lab results.
RNP at a result of 5 is negative according to this site (anything under 20 is classed as negative) :

But its best to ask your doc what significance this holds in your circumstances. It can be found in SLE and at high titres it more often leads to a diagnosis of Mixed connective tissue disease.
